City of Melbourne under fire for ‘tokenistic’ gesture

The City of Melbourne is under fire for a social media post offering 15 minutes of free parking.
Vice President at Council Watch, Dean Hurlston, says, the idea is tokenistic.
“We all know that 15 minutes doesn’t get you the ability to do anything in the city these days … they’ve missed the point, the city is struggling to rebound from COVID,” he told Tony Moclair.

He also says the lord mayor, Sally Capp, needs to go.
“This council has got it priorities wrong … we need someone with leadership to fix, clean up and make the city safe again,” he said.
